Homecoming Week at my son’s high school is full of fun activities. There is a bonfire, pep rally, parade, football game and dance. The parade is one of my favorite events to watch. Each year, the marching band leads the students on a parade from the high school down through the streets of ‘Old Town’. Merchants and residents alike line the road to cheer on the home team, and young kids whoop and holler as they scramble for candy tossed to them from the passing floats. This year’s theme was ‘Under the Big Top’ and the various clubs and teams dressed in circus attire and built floats covered in balloons and brightly colored decorations. Nostalgic events like this are what memories are made of, and I am so grateful that this tradition is carried on year after year.
